Day 20 – Do you bask or worry?

Walking the Meseta to Mansilla de las Mulas

Today was my best day physically!  I almost didn’t feel my left heel blister and my leg is feeling better and better.  The Meseta doesn’t have the most exciting terrain.  This is the middle part of the Camino along this route and it’s the mental part of the path.  The first part from St. Jean (France) to Burgos is the body part of the path.  I had my ailments in the body section but they seemed to continue into the mental part.  Mental goes from Burgos to Astorga which I arrive at on Wednesday, 5/7.  I was talking to my sister and she said my physical ailments seemed to have contributed to where and what I am in thinking about on my Camino trip this week so I am in the mental game thinking about my physical body.  I’ll add a few pictures of the Meseta from today & yesterday.
